Common OutlookMsgNet32.exe Errors on Windows

Confronting errors linked to OutlookMsgNet32.exe can be a daunting task due to the diversity of underlying causes, which might include software incompatibility, obsolete drivers, or even malware presence. In the section below, we've enumerated the most frequently encountered errors related to OutlookMsgNet32.exe in order to assist you in comprehending and potentially rectifying the issues.

  • OutlookMsgNet32.exe - System Error: This alert appears when the execution of OutlookMsgNet32.exe causes a system issue. Possible causes might include clashes with other software, damaged system files, or insufficient system resources.
  • Missing OutlookMsgNet32.exe File: This error message indicates that the system cannot find the requested executable file. This could occur because OutlookMsgNet32.exe was deleted, moved, or the file path specified is not accurate.
  • OutlookMsgNet32.exe Application Error: This alert surfaces when there's an issue with the executable application while it's running. The causes could include glitches in the software, corrupted related files, or interference from other software.
  • Runtime Errors: This error message occurs when a program encounters a problem during its execution. This could be due to issues like software bugs, memory leaks, or conflicts with other running programs.
  • Access is Denied: This warning pops up when the system denies access to a particular file or resource. Reasons could include limited user permissions, complications with file ownership, or strict file permissions.

Step 1: Open the Command Prompt

Step 1: Open the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ar and press Enter.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ility

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type chkdsk /f and press Enter.

  2. If the system reports that it cannot run the check because the disk is in use, type Y and press Enter to schedule the check for the next system restart.

Step 3: Restart Your Computer

Step 3: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. If you had to schedule the check, restart your computer for the check to be performed.

Step 4: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 4: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the check (and restart, if necessary), check if the OutlookMsgNet32.exe problem persists.
